OCEANIA/PAPUA NEW GUINEA - "Year of Faith": a challenge for young people

Friday, 14 September 2012

Rabaul (Agenzia Fides) - The Year of Faith is "an opportunity to renew and revitalize our Catholic faith, and this may be easier for the youth of Papua New Guinea following the footsteps of Blessed Peter To Rot, a model of faith of our time": these are the words the Apostolic Nuncio to Papua New Guinea and the Solomon Islands, Archbishop Santo Gangemi, addressed to the youth of the archdiocese of Rabaul, whom he met a few days ago in a visit to the youth centers of the various parishes and lay realities. Recalling that the "Year of Faith is around the corner, as it will be opened by Pope Benedict XVI on 11 October," the Nuncio urged the leaders of the youth community to "be responsible in the various ecclesial realities, promoting an active participation" in the pastoral life. The youth were engaged in a special formation program, organized by the Commission for the Youth, in the Episcopal Conference of Papua New Guinea and the Solomon Islands.
The youth of Papua chose two special Patrons: Blessed Peter To Rot, and Santa Maria Goretti. Currently under the guidance of Fr. Shanti Puthussery, PIME, head of the Episcopal Commission for Youth, the youth of the 22 dioceses of Papua and Solomon are following a preparation course for "World Youth Day" to be held in Rio de Janeiro (Brazil) in 2013 (PA) (Agenzia Fides 14/09/2012)
